Handwriting

Today in handwriting, we are continuing to practice writing the letters that belong to the 'Zigzag Monster' letter family. Today we will focus on writing the letter z. 

As an extra challenge see if you can write some words beginning with the letter z. You could try zebra, zigzag and zip.
